Tuesday 12th December 2023 - Trent Bridge Cricket Ground - Great to have met & talked with my former University Lecturer Dr Stuart Jolly (between 2012-2014) & current Nottingham Trent University (NTU) Coaching & Sports Science students at Trent Bridge Cricket Ground.Hopefully,it was a helpful meeting for the students & they learnt or picked up some valuable information/lessons to help them now & in future.Dr Stuart Jolly (NTU Principal Lecturer in Sports Science & Coaching) was ever calm but highly intelligent.Spoke to students about various issues to include; sports science topics,coach education,my time at university during undergraduate & postgraduate studies.Gave them some points to consider as they study at university whilst looking into the future and that it is important to work hard,meet deadlines,aim to do assignments early & have plenty of time to proof read and polish up the assignments before handing them in.Told them of the days I would sometimes spend 18–20 hours in the University library (This certainly helped me achieve a First class honours pass-70% plus) & it was nice to hear Dr Jolly say tell the current students I was an examplary student during my time at university. One students asked me about any challenges I have faced & how come I have stayed involved in cricket coaching when there is hardly any black cricket coaches around England & where he comes from in England there is no more or hardly black cricket coaches around.I replied to him stating “Yes,I have faced various challenges over the years but it is important to know what you do,to always be confident,believe in yourself,perseve despite hardships or challenges & that if you know what you do,no one can take it away from you.” Told the students that I last did my England & Wales Cricket Board (ECB) Level 2 Coaching course in the mid-late 2000s & it has taken me till now in 2023 to do my ECB Level 3 (Advanced Coaching Course) but there are other people who were no as involved as me in cricket (or less experienced than me) but were helped to do their ECB Level.Did tell them the England & Wales Cricket Board (ECB) have now done well to now make recruitment onto coaching courses more fairer,diverse & inclusive. The college athletics landscape is continuing to change! I wanted to share what is happening right now...... The NCAA and Power 5 conferences have signed an agreement which paves the way for student-athletes to be paid through revenue sharing with each university. I thought this would have affected me as a former student-athlete. I'm interested to see what happens next over the coming months.
